Questões de Concurso

Foram encontradas 8.728 questões

Resolva questões gratuitamente!

Junte-se a mais de 4 milhões de concurseiros!

Q215116 Engenharia de Software
Dentro da Engenharia de Software, encontramos uma gama de conceitos. Embasado nisso, analise as assertivas e assinale a alternativa que aponta a(s) correta(s) sobre Processos de Software.

I. Podemos definir um processo de software como um conjunto de atividades relacionadas que levam à produção de um produto de software.

II. A definição das funcionalidades do software e as restrições a seu funcionamento devem ser definidas na produção de um software. Essa atividade está incluída no processo de software.

III. A validação de software também é uma atividade presente no processo de software.

IV. Os processos de software são complexos e, como todos os processos intelectuais e criativos, dependem de pessoas para tomar decisões e fazer julgamentos. Não existe um processo ideal, a maioria das organizações desenvolve seus próprios processos de desenvolvimento de software.

Alternativas
Q214813 Engenharia de Software
É INCORRETO afirmar que em UML,
Alternativas
Q214812 Engenharia de Software
No contexto dos atributos de qualidade de software, con- sidere:

I. A resiliência é a capacidade de o sistema voltar ao nível de desempenho anterior a falhas ou comportamento imprevisto de usuários, software ou hardware e recuperar os dados afetados, caso existam.

II. O desempenho e uso de recursos referem-se à capacidade do sistema de alcançar tempos de resposta, latência, tempo de processamento, vazão, etc dentro do período de tempo especificado e ao fato do software exigir mais ou menos recursos de acordo com suas condições de uso.

III. A analisabilidade é o grau de facilidade, com qual seja possível procurar por deficiências no software ou por partes que devem ser modificadas para algum fim.

As subcaracterísticas contidas nos itens I, II e III referem-se, respectivamente, aos atributos de qualidade
Alternativas
Q214811 Engenharia de Software
Sobre XP e SCRUM é INCORRETO afirmar:
Alternativas
Q214810 Engenharia de Software
No RUP, NÃO constitui um papel do Desenvolvedor:
Alternativas
Q214807 Engenharia de Software
Na engenharia de requisitos trata-se de uma técnica de elicitação que ocorre em ambiente mais informal em que toda a idéia deve ser levada em consideração para a solução de um problema, sendo proibida a crítica a qualquer sugestão dada, e encorajada, inclusive, a criação de ideias que pareçam estranhas ou exóticas:
Alternativas
Q214802 Engenharia de Software
Considere:

I. Contagem de pf detalhada.

II. Contagem de pf estimativa.

III. Contagem de pf indicativa.

Quanto ao tipo de contagem, a Netherlands Software Metrics Association reconhece o que consta em
Alternativas
Q214111 Engenharia de Software
Na metologia Scrum, Sprint é uma iteração de duração menor ou igual a um mês, onde uma parte incremental e funcional do produto está potencialmente pronta para entrega. É INCORRETO afirmar que, nessa fase,
Alternativas
Q214110 Engenharia de Software
Dentre os papéis da metodologia ágil Scrum está o Scrum Master. NÃO se inclui entre as funções deste papel
Alternativas
Q214107 Engenharia de Software
Sobre o Visual Studio Application Lifecycle Management, considere:

I. É possível criar planos de alto nível que dividem o projeto em incrementos potencialmente entregáveis.

II. É possível criar modelos em diferentes níveis de detalhe e relacioná-los uns aos outros, para testes, e para o seu plano de desenvolvimento.

III. É possível identificar os testes que devem ser executados se você fizer uma mudança em particular.

IV. É possível planejar e acompanhar o seu progresso em relação ao seu planejamento.

Está correto o que se afirma em
Alternativas
Q214106 Engenharia de Software
O Visual Studio Team Foundation Server (TFS) é uma plataforma colaborativa do gerenciamento do ciclo de vida de aplicativos (ALM). Uma das principais funcionalidades dessa plataforma é o
Alternativas
Q214103 Engenharia de Software
Segundo a ISO/IEC 12119:1994, dentre os requisitos de qualidade de um produto está sua descrição. Um dos objetivos básicos da descrição do produto é o de servir de base para os testes do produto. Dentre os itens que compõe a descrição do produto estão
Alternativas
Q214102 Engenharia de Software
Segundo Sommerville, após um sistema ser completamente integrado, é possível testar propriedades como a de desempenho do sistema. Neste contexto, considere:

I. Testes de desempenho devem ser produzidos de forma a garantir que o sistema possa processar a sua carga prevista, sendo que tais testes geralmente são planejados para que a carga seja continuamente aumentada até que o sistema apresente desempenho fora do aceitável.

II. Os testes de desempenho devem determinar se um sistema corresponde às suas exigências, sendo que a descoberta de defeitos ou problemas no sistema não é enfoque desta etapa.

III. Para determinar se o desempenho está sendo atingido, pode ser necessário a construção de um perfil operacional, que é a listagem de todo o grupo de operadores/usuários que farão uso deste sistema.

Está correto o que se afirma em
Alternativas
Q214098 Engenharia de Software
Sobre a interoperabilidade de sistemas é INCORRETO afirmar:
Alternativas
Q214092 Engenharia de Software
Sobre o processo de revisão de código é correto afirmar:
Alternativas
Q214077 Engenharia de Software
O processo de contagem de pontos de função pode ser composto pelos seguintes passos:

I. Identificação do propósito da contagem para determinar o que se pretende atingir com a contagem que será feita e qual o problema que se pretende resolver com ela.

II. Determinação do tipo de contagem: composta por três tipos de contagem, sendo um deles, o projeto de desenvolvimento, que mede todas as funções que o projeto entregará e eventuais funções de conversão de dados.

III. Contagem das funções tipo dado, que representam requisitos de armazenamento do usuário, e conta- gem das funções tipo transação, que representam requisitos de processamento do usuário.

IV. Cálculo do fator de ajuste para representar a influência de requisitos técnicos e de qualidade no tamanho do software.

V. Cálculo dos pontos de função ajustados, consistindo basicamente em multiplicar o fator de ajuste pelos pontos de função não ajustados.

Está correto o que se afirma em
Alternativas
Q214076 Engenharia de Software
Métricas de software podem ser divididas em medidas diretas e indiretas, sob o ponto de vista de medição, e em métricas de produtividade e de qualidade, sob o ponto de vista de aplicação. Nesse contexto, as métricas que se concentram na saída do processo de engenharia de software e as métricas que indicam o quanto o software atende aos requisitos definidos pelo usuário, podem ser classificadas, respectivamente, como métricas de
Alternativas
Q214075 Engenharia de Software
Em UML 2.3, o Diagrama de Perfil é um diagrama pertencente à categoria Diagrama de
Alternativas
Q214074 Engenharia de Software
Considere:

Imagem 004.jpg

Em UML 2.3, é um exemplo típico do Diagrama de
Alternativas
Q214072 Engenharia de Software
Em relação à Programação Orientada a Objetos, é INCORRETO afirmar:
Alternativas
Respostas
7241: E
7242: E
7243: D
7244: C
7245: D
7246: D
7247: E
7248: E
7249: C
7250: B
7251: D
7252: B
7253: A
7254: E
7255: A
7256: E
7257: C
7258: E
7259: A
7260: B